Understanding Registered Agent Solutions

Agent services play a vital role in the adherence and operational effectiveness of companies, particularly for Limited Liability Companies and corporations. A registered agent acts as the primary point of communication between a company and the state in which it operates, handling important legal documents such as court documents, tax notifications, and compliance reminders. By holding a physical address and being available during business hours, these agents ensure that critical documents are received and processed in a timely manner.

Choosing the right registered agent provider requires considering various factors such as dependability, accessibility, and extra services provided. Many companies provide services in addition to just acting as an agent for service of process, including managing corporate correspondence, yearly compliance filings, and even offering a virtual business address. This can be particularly beneficial for businesses looking to ensure confidentiality or those that operate from a distance.

Guidelines and Rules for Registered Agents

Agents play a crucial role in ensuring that businesses adhere with local laws. All state has defined agent criteria that must be met to maintain good standing for a business entity. Typically, a registered agent must be a resident of the state in which the business is established or a legitimate corporation authorized to conduct business there. This individual or entity must be on hand to receive service of process during normal business hours, ensuring that critical legal documents are processed swiftly.

In addition to this to residency criteria, registered agents often have legal obligations, such as delivering legal notifications, handling annual compliance filings, and maintaining an accurate registered office address. These responsibilities can vary significantly between states, so it is essential for business owners to be aware with the registered agent regulations specific to their state. Noncompliance to comply with these requirements can result in penalties, including revocation of good standing or in some cases, the business entity being dissolved.
